    Book SynopsisGracie hasn't been able to see very well recently, so she decides to get some glasses. But, after playing on the mountain one day, she realizes that night that her glasses are missing. She heads straight out to look for them on the mountain–where a bored ghost is hiding in the darkness, waiting for someone to scare. Although Ghost tries to scare her, Gracie doesn't react by being frightened, not even little–because she can't see Ghost well enough to be scared without her glasses! Ghost really wants to see Gracie scared, so he helps in her search all night long and finally finds her glasses. But what happens when Gracie puts them on... AGES: 3 to 5 AUTHOR: Keiko Sena was born in Tokyo, Japan, and studied under the well-known printmaker and children's book artist Takeo Takei. She is an illustrator of children's books as well as in book design and the creation of kamishibai picture-panel stories.

    Book SynopsisMilk is the polar bear postmaster of the forest. One day he receives a card that says "Please help!" It is from a red-crested crane couple whose chick has gone missing. Spring gives way to summer and Milk receives another post card - this time from a red-crested crane couple who live in another district telling him that they have been taking care of a lost crane chick and asking for help in finding its family. Milk is modeled on an actual polar bear living in the Kushiro Zoo in Hokkaido, who is so adept at walking erect on his two hind legs that visitors say he looks like a person in a bear suit. The bear is joined in this amusing story by a variety of animal species native to Hokkaido. AGES: 5 to 7 AUTHOR: Seigo Kijima was born in the eastern Hokkaido city of Kushiro. In 2013, he received the Japan Picture Book Awards Readers' Prize for the first picture book he illustrated, Kirin ga kuru hi (A New Giraffe). In 2015, he created his first solo picture book, Shirokuma yubinkyoku (Polar Bear Post Office).

    Book SynopsisThis enchanting volume by an artist couple who are also parents tells a very touching rite of passage story. Jeppe Hein and his wife Silke have teamed up to create a very special kind of picture book. It tells of the multifaceted experiences of the caterpillar Aya and its metamorphosis into a no less multifaceted radiant butterfly. The illustrations bring the story to life: Jeppe Hein's watercolor drawings are congenially and sensitively enhanced by Silke Hein's nature photography. Areas of color and texture of almost magical depth are created. There is no question that this attractive work is not only just for kids. Images of such sophisticated colorfulness will captivate viewers of all ages and lend wings to their own flights of fancy.
